Facebook Games are Fun and Then....

Previously I had blogged how I had been playing Facebook games for numerous reasons.  They start off really interesting and fun.  Best of all they are free.  I really got into them and started to branch off and try other Facebook games.  Now I'm playing 4-5 games on a regular basis since each games you play for a couple of minutes and then you have to wait for your energy or whatever to refill.  This works well short breaks as I'm applying to jobs and taking care of my daughter.  Then I got past the beginner phase and realized that I just wasted a little bit of time playing these games.  Not because they got boring, but because all of them are social games and require your friends to play with you or at least join your group, be your neighbor, or guild.  I have a little over 100 friends of Facebook, but only 10% of them play Facebook games.  And those 10 people only play FrontierVille.   
 
So how do you get more people to join your group in the game if your FB friends won't play?  You have to send strangers friend requests.  However, you just can't befriend them in the game, you have to friend them in all of FB.  If you're like me, then you'll only friend people you know in real life or have a report going on for some time with somebody you don't know in person.  So I don't send friend request to strangers just to build my army.  I'll just stop playing FB games.

Being Unemployed has Changed My Gaming Habits

After being unemployed for a bit over a month now has really changed how much and what games I play.  You would think that I would be playing more games now that I have all this free time.  However, that is not the case.  I've playing less games and the games I do play are on Facebook and my iPhone.  This is due to many factors.   
 
1. Not working at Gamestop lets me enjoy more casual games and less retail games since when I did work at GS I had to know about the games we sold.   
2. Less income means less money to buy retail games so I play free or inexpensive games.  Facebook games are free and iPhone games are cheap. 
3. My daughter can crawl and start to stand up and take steps now.  Before, she would just lay next to me or just sit in my lap as I played my PS3 and 360, but since she can get around and into stuff, I constantly have to watch her.  So now I play with her instead.  And try to teach her stuff too. 
 
Hopefully I'll get back to my retail games and finish up Red Dead Redemption, Super Mario Galaxy 2, etc...  In the meantime, I'll be playing Words with Friends, Risk Factions, Castle Age, and FrontierVille.
 
4. I can't find my Dualshock 3 controller after I moved.
